Before the seniors leave and everyone moves up in the hierarchy of high school, new leaders must be brought into place to set up for a successful next year. These officers include not only class officers, but also officers for clubs such as National Honor Society, Student Council, and Interact Club.

These officers have many responsibilities for the 2012-2013 year that include Homecoming festivities, service events, leadership camps, Day of Caring, teacher appreciation events, and more. The many hours of work that they put in to these events will be well worth it and create fun events for all of the students at Warren Woods Tower. Good luck next year officers!
